At least for the last week or so (even before upgrading to Ventura), when I go to apple.com and click my account or orders links, I get a prompt that immediately shows "Safari can't connect to the server." Same thing happens when using chrome.

I've reset cache, turned off firewall, upgraded to Ventura. What is the issue here?
 
What url is shown in address bar when you get that error?

Try clearing *.apple.com cookies in Chrome. Either click on the link below or go to Chrome Settings>Privacy and security>Cookies and other site data>See all site data and permissions, search for "apple.com" without quotes and click on 'Clear displayed data'.

chrome://settings/content/all?searchSubpage=apple.com

That did work for chrome. I went into Safari and cleared the individual cookies for all apple.com sites and now it's working. I'm not sure why I didn't notice that before. Thanks!
